Output 6e16a64171c74e3c2a308b76f9502b4062a85a2cf6c4c1eaeaa26f5f1689c217:0

value
1007896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f9625ee41dc2f9bbd8466ca271a278be2194a87 OP_EQUAL
address
34a2jy6fUUv2a3L8EmWF8wJzC2PhgMRy3Y
transaction
6e16a64171c74e3c2a308b76f9502b4062a85a2cf6c4c1eaeaa26f5f1689c217
spent
true